The Mechanics of No Deposit Codes
At its core, a no deposit bonus code is exactly what it sounds like: you enter a specific sequence of characters during registration or in the cashier section, and the casino credits your account with a small amount of free play credits or free spins. No deposit required. However, there’s always a catch — wagering requirements. This is the number of times you must play through the bonus before you can withdraw any winnings.
Typical requirements for PitBet’s no deposit offers range from 30x to 50x the bonus amount. For instance, if you receive a £10 no deposit bonus with a 40x wagering requirement, you’ll need to place bets totalling £400 before cashing out. It’s not impossible, but it demands discipline and smart betting.

Frequently Asked Questions
Do I need to make a deposit to use a no deposit bonus code?
No. The entire point of a no deposit bonus is that you receive the credits simply by entering the code. However, some codes may require you to deposit later if you want to withdraw winnings beyond a certain threshold.
Can I withdraw the bonus amount directly?
Generally, no. The bonus itself is non-withdrawable. Only the winnings you generate from playing through the bonus — after meeting wagering requirements — can be cashed out.
How often does PitBet release new no deposit codes?
Frequency varies, but you can expect at least one or two new offers each month, often tied to holidays, new game launches, or seasonal events. Checking the promotions page weekly is a good habit.
What happens if I violate the bonus terms?
Any breach — such as using the code after it expires or playing restricted games — may result in the bonus and associated winnings being voided. Always double-check the full terms and conditions.
Is there a limit to how many no deposit bonuses I can claim?
Yes. Most casinos, including PitBet, allow only one no deposit bonus per household, IP address, or account. Attempting to claim multiple accounts can lead to a permanent ban.
